Technical data overview
Table 3-3: Technical data of the Melting Point M-565
Melting Point M-565
Manual melting point determination
√
Manual boiling point determination
√
Automatic melting point determination
√
Automatic boiling point determination
√
Homogeneous sample loading
–
Positions for melting capillaries
3
Positions for boiling capillaries
1
Precision magnifying lens
√
Magnification of lens
2.5×
Digital camera
√
Video function
√
Magnification, display
6 x
Display
Colour, TFT, 320×240, 3.5˝
Determination temperature range
Ambient + 10 °C to 400 °C
Temperature resolution
0.1 °C
Accuracy melting point at 0.5 °C/min
up to 250 °C
± 0,3 °C
250 °C to 400 °C
± 0,3 °C to ± 0,5 °C
Repeatability melting point at 0.5 °C/min
± 0.1 °C
Accuracy boiling point at 1.0 °C/min up to
400 °C
± 0,5 °C
Repeatability b oiling point at 1.0 °C/min
± 0.3 °C
Temperature gradients, °C/min
0.1, 0.2, 0.5, 1, 2, 3, 5, 10, 20
Heat-up time (50 °C–350 °C) at 25 °C
~ 4 min
Cool-down time (350 °C–50 °C) at 25 °C
~ 13 min
Electrical supply
100–240 V (±10%), 50–60 Hz
Power consumption
150 W
Contact termination
L, N, PE
Video run time
350 min at 1 °C/min, 700 min at 0.5 °C/min
Approval
CE, CSA, UL
Dimensions (W×H×D), mm
190Ч200Ч370
Weight, kg
4.5
Environmental conditions
For indoor use only
Temperature
5–40 °C
Altitude
up to 2000 m a.s.l.
Humidity
Maximum relative humidity 80% for temperatures up to 31 °C,
decreasing linearly to 50% relative humidity at 40 °C
Over voltage category
II
Degree of protection
IP 20
Pollution degree
2
